Job Description

  • Perform analysis of media impact using test/control analysis or statistical modeling techniques to determine Impact and Return on Investment of marketing programs. Evaluation of media channels including digital ad, digital site, TV, OTT, print, and point of care.
  • Developing, implementing, managing, and validating longitudinal statistical-based custom analytics for pharmaceutical client engagements to help answer complex business questions
  • Assisting the IQVIA Real World Insights, Commercial Services, and Life Sciences teams with use of appropriate data assets, methodologies, statistical techniques, and delivery options to meet client information and analyses needs
  • Consumer segmentation to provide advanced media targeting based on real world and consumer data assets
  • Working with consulting principals and sales team on business development effort by providing ad-hoc feasibility reports, providing estimations of effort and developing methodologies that address client needs
  • Managing the development work for urgent and/or complex projects requiring programming and statistical models in Python, R, Scala, PySpark, or other software packages
  • Collaborating closely with project managers to create timelines for the project and to ensure that project results and conclusions are presented accurately and without bias
  • Designing and document analytical plans and develop detailed programming specifications for the execution of the analysis plan
  • Coordinating with offshore developers throughout the project lifecycle to ensure accurate and timely delivery

What We’re Looking For:

  •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field including statistics, mathematics, computer science, business analytics or other quantitative field. Master’s degree or doctorate preferred.
  • Knowledge and experience with statistical and data mining concepts including one or more of the following: multivariate analysis, significance testing, regression, decision trees, clustering, forecasting, sampling, scenario analysis, simulation, advanced modeling, and machine learning techniques
  • Experience using statistical programming languages (SQL, Python, R and/or SAS) to manipulate data and build statistical models. Experience with distributed data/computing tools such as MapReduce, Hadoop, Hive, Impala, Spark, etc. is preferred
  • Experience in operations research, market research, business analytics, or applied statistics including manipulating larger datasets, conducting statistical analysis, and deriving insights. Healthcare industry experience preferred. Job title commensurate with experience/education
  • Ability to problem solve and develop innovative approaches along with a drive to learn and master new techniques and technologies
  • Strong organization skills and ability to work on multiple tasks simultaneously while achieving quality standards and meeting deadlines
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work collaboratively across teams
  • Experience visualizing/presenting data for internal stakeholders and clients
  • Desired - Prior experience with healthcare data analytics leveraging patient-level/longitudinal healthcare claims data, electronic medical records (EMR), or related data is highly desired
  • Desired - Prior experience with statistical techniques involving A/B Testing
  • Desired - Prior experience with ROI analyses
